Lower North Island:
- Dates have been confirmed for planned maintenance night closures for State Highway 2 Remutaka Hill for the first half of 2025. Drivers also need to be ready for upcoming repairs on State Highway 2 between Masterton and Carterton
- Those who travel regularly between Wellington and Wairarapa can expect more traffic on State Highway 2 over summer, with a KiwiRail maintenance closure planned for the Wairarapa Line. The line will be closed from 26 December 2024 until 10 February 2025.
- The completion of a section of the State Highway 58 Safety Improvement Project means the speed limit has been increased on the highway between Harris and Moonshine Roads. Temporary traffic management has been removed and the passing lane is now open. The former 50 km/h speed limit at this location has increased to 80 km/h.
- Repairs will be underway out on the State Highway 1 Manakau North Rail Bridge from 26 December until mid-March. The site will be subject to a 30 km/h temporary speed limits until this work is completed.
- Scheduling changes and bad weather mean resurfacing work for the State Highway 1 Urban Motorway will begin this Sunday (15 December)
Top of the South Island:
- Road reconstruction work on State Highway 63 at Wye River and State Highway 6 on the Whangamoa Hill continue until 20 December. There will also be repairs under way on the Pelorus Bridge on State Highway 6 on Tuesday (17 December).
- Underslip repairs have finished on State Highway 60 Tākaka Hill and the road has reopened to two lanes.
- State Highway 60 will be closed in Tākaka township on Saturday morning for the town’s Christmas Parade. The closure will be between Motupipi and Meihana Streets and run from 9:30 am to 10:45 am.
